Аннотация к книге "The Wind Band in Mozarts Operas - Origins, Function, and Legacy. A Study of Mozarts Use of Wind and Brass Instruments in his Operas and how this Influenced the Modern Symphony Orchestra"

This dissertation investigates the use of wind instruments in Mozart's operas. Where are the origins of Mozart’s “wind band”? What are the innovative ways in which he uses wind instruments? Why did he employ such full orchestral forces in his later operas and not in his symphonies and concertos? What was the legacy prompted by Mozart’s use of wind instruments and how did his innovations influence the next generation of composers?
